Leading tech companies have announced an agreement to mitigate the risk of artificial intelligence disrupting the U.S. election process in 2024. Meta and Microsoft have already implemented measures such as detecting and labeling AI-generated content. Leaders in the tech industry, including OpenAI, Microsoft, TikTok, X, Meta, Amazon, and Google, disclosed a new agreement – ‘Tech Accord to Combat Deceptive Use of AI in 2024 Elections’, that aims to minimize the risk of artificial intelligence interfering in the 2024 U.S. elections.
